The Western Liguria is a rich natural and cultural heritage that lies between sea and mountains. Historic villages, enchanting beaches, breathtaking landscapes, gastronomic specialties: a geographical area that reserves many surprises both along the coast and inland.

Starting from Genoa , famous for its port, its historic center and its UNESCO heritage buildings, you can take the highway in the direction of Ventimiglia .

As a first stop stop stop to visit Varazze , a lively town near the sea, with a very impressive old town, colorful houses and an ancient city walls. Nearby, for lovers of nature and hiking is the Beigua Natural Park .

If you want to spend some time on a lovely beach you can make a stop at the Baia delle Sirene , between Savona and Spotorno : protected by a high overhanging rock, it has a fine dark gravel and crystal clear waters.

Continuing towards Ventimiglia we find Noli , an ancient seaside village that retains its medieval charm, with its walls, the castle and the Romanesque cathedral.

A few kilometers away is also worth a visit Finalborgo , surrounded by walls and characterized by narrow streets and squares: from here you can walk to the Napoleonic path , which offers a spectacular view of the sea and the surrounding mountains.

The next stop is Alassio , a popular seaside resort famous for its sandy beach and its elegant and lively center. Walk beside the famous wall that preserves the tiles signed by famous people.

If you love art, stop in Bussana Vecchia , a village that after the depopulation was occupied by a community of artists. 

Then enter the inland valleys to the border with France to discover Triora , a mountain village that preserves in every corner the memory of witches and events that led them to be tried and executed on charges of practicing black magic.

Finish your trip to Ventimiglia , the last city of the Western Riviera before the border: visit the modern part on the coast and the ancient part on the hill. A few miles from Ventimiglia, don’t miss the Hanbury Botanical Gardens , an 18-hectare park that houses over 6000 species of plants from around the world.

The area of Castelli Romani is not far from the capital and is a holiday destination for Roman nobles since ancient times: an almost obligatory destination to complete a few days holiday in Rome . There is nothing better, after admiring the wonders of the Eternal City, than disconnecting from the hustle and bustle of the city to immerse yourself in the bucolic landscapes and the slow rhythms of the hills.

As a first stop we choose Castel Gandolfo : a place known for being the summer residence of the popes and elected among the most beautiful villages in Italy, offers a panoramic view of the volcanic lake of Albano . In addition to the seventeenth-century Papal Palace are absolutely worth seeing the church of San Tommaso da Villanova and the Villa of Diocletian.

A short distance from Castel Gandolfo we find another town that is worth a visit: Ariccia is famous especially for "porchetta" and "fraschette", the typical taverns of the Roman castles, an ideal place for a break dedicated to gastronomy. Also the architectural beauties are worth a visit: Palazzo Chigi, the church of Santa Maria Assunta, the monumental bridge. Here you can also find the Regional Park of Castelli Romani , an area of great natural interest.

A small pearl not far away is the volcanic Lake of Nemi : the homonymous village is famous for strawberries and for the museum that preserves the remains of two ancient boats of Roman times.

On the road to Frascati, stop in Grottaferrata to visit the ancient abbey complex of Byzantine origin: in Frascati sit in the cool of the taverns to enjoy a glass of white wine, before visiting some of the most famous villas of the Roman castles, Like Villa Aldobrandini or Villa Falconieri and stroll through the streets of the old town or in the park of Villa Torlonia as did illustrious personalities such as Goethe, Mark Twain, Stendhal, Emile Zola .

Do you want to know some of the best car museums in Italy ?

Italy produces some of the finest cars in the world, with the excellent car brands such as Ferrari, Lamborghini, and Alfa Romeo — to name a few. It’s not surprising to see many car afficionados flocking to car shows in different Italian cities .

If you are to visit Italy and you love cars, be ready to fit to your schedule various car museums. Yes, not only car shows but museums of luxurious and famous car brands that can be found in Italy. These museums are located in various places in the country so you might as well visit one.

Many of these museums do not only showcase different car models from way back to the present but life stories of the car founders and history of every amazing car model as well.

As museum is a place where every piece is of value and significance, surely your visit will be a meaningful and memorable one.

Table of Contents

13 Best Car Museums in Italy

13 Best Car Museums in Italy To Visit

Here are the 13 best car museums in Italy that you can visit.

1. Museo Enzo Ferrari — Modena, Italy

13 Best Car Museums in Italy To Visit

Located in the Northern Italian city of Modena, this futuristic-designed car museum focuses on the life and creations of the Ferrari founder, Enzo Ferrari. It is a unique and enthralling museum that takes its visitors back to the roots of not only Italy’s but the world’s most famous marque.

The area used to be the house and workshop of Enzo Ferrari’s father, with an additional structure made by London -based architectural firms Future Systems and Shiro Studios.

The Enzo Ferrari Museum Extension is a visually striking masterpiece in Modena where you can find some of the most beautiful cars ever built in history, from Formula One race cars to latest sports cars and most interesting Ferrari automobiles in the 1950s.

2. Museo Enzo Ferrari — Maranello, Italy

13 Best Car Museums in Italy To Visit

From Enzo Ferrari Museum in Modena, you can tour this other Ferrari Museum in Maranello, Italy, by shuttle.

Being the official display location of Ferrari, this Ferrari Museum in Modena attracts more than 200,000 tourists every year. Here you will have the chance to live the “Prancing Horse dream” first-hand.

Since the area does not only cater the museum but the Ferrari factory as well, you will get the chance to roam around the area where cars are made. There are themed areas allocated to Formula One, Sport and Sport-Prototype cars, and Road GranTurismo.

How would you like to sit into the cockpit of a Formula 1? This museum in Maranello will give you that! It does not only allow you to see all Ferrari-related stuff but also let you experience Ferrari rides and other related activities that you will surely treasure.

3. Museo Ferrucio Lamborghini — Argelato, Bologna, Italy

13 Best Car Museums in Italy To Visit

Built by Tonino Lamborghini in memory of his father Ferruccio, founder of the famous Lamborghini brand, this museum is located in the Argelato comune in the Metropolitan City of Bologna , Italy.

The factory-turned-museum is more personal since it exhibits not only the first ever Lamborghini which is the Carioca tractor but also Ferrucio’s very own car collection like the Fiat Barchetta Sport from 1948 Mille Miglia competition and vintage cars like Countach, Espada, Jarama, and Urraco.

The Ferrucio Lamborghini Museum is a museum filled with stories about the world-class brand built with Ferrucio’s essence in it. It also features a vast archive of the Lamborghini family’s photos.

Here you can also have a glimpse of two special stories: the helicopter prototype and the 11-time world champion Fast 45 Diablo Class 1 offshore boat — both with Lamborghini engines.

To intensify your visit, you might be lucky to be personally toured around by Ferrocio’s nephew, Fabio, since the man is very hands-on in the museum.

4. Museo Lamborghini / MUDETEC — Sant’Agata Bolognese, Bologna, Italy

13 Best Car Museums in Italy To Visit

This is another Lamborghini car museum located in Sant’Agata Bolognese in the Metropolitan City of Bologna. If you’re into speed and beauty, this is the place.

The Lamborghini Museum has been updated to MUDETEC, short for Museo Delle Tecnologie (Museum of Technologies), a two-floor museum showcasing the history of creation Lamborghini sport cars and SUVs — from the very first model to the iconic ones. Car enthusiasts will love the display of Lamborghini models, including one-offs and reduced-scale models.

A glance at the Lamborghini factory is possible here since it is connected to the museum. Aside from the factory tour, MUDETEC also features driving simulator for the best Lamborghini experience.

5. Museo Storico Alfa Romeo — Arese, Milan, Italy

13 Best Car Museums in Italy To Visit

Whether or not you’re an Alfa Romeo fan or owner, the Alfa Romeo Historic Museum is an amazing place to visit if you’re in M ilan .

Here you can see where it all began — the old Alfa Romeo cars — and a museum shop where you can buy some Alfa Romeo merchandise.

Located in the comune of Arese in the Metropolitan City of Milan, the Alfa Romeo Museum displays the most remarkable and historical models of the former A.L.F.A brand, now the Alfa Romeo.

The place where the museum stands used to be the Alfa Romeo Arese factory. Established in 1976, it was founded by Giuseppe Luraghi and Gaetano Cortesi and owned by Stellantis. After the closedown in 2011, it was opened again in 2015.

A short 4D film showing in the museum’s theatre will amaze you and warm up your tour. Your visit to this museum will take you to the prototype vehicles and vintage models of Alfa Romeo. It will also tell you about the brand’s history, as well as its unique and creative car designs.

6. Museo Nazionale dell’Automobile — Turin, Italy

13 Best Car Museums in Italy To Visit

The Museo Nazionale dell’Automobile or National Automobile Museum in Turin , Italy, is one of the biggest and most significant museums in the country.

Founded by Carlo Bescaratti de Ruffia, this museum caters various car brands and models while sharing along with you the history of each automobile you see.

The museum has more than 30 showrooms that showcase more than 200 cars that were developed in the history of automobiles. Almost 80 of these cars are the representation of eight different countries which are Italy, France, Great Britain, Germany, Netherlands, Poland, Spain, and the United States.

This is a fun journey through the automotive history from the early days to the modern era, an absolute must-visit if you’re in Turin.

7. Museo Pininfarina — Cambiano, Turin, Italy

13 Best Car Museums in Italy To Visit

Still in the Metropolitan City of Turin, in the comune of Cambiano, the Pininfarina Museum is a small but interesting museum.

It’s a nice place to visit if you want to see some iconic designs, mostly from Italian car makers like the well-known Ferrari models and various Alfa Romeos. The Pininfarina Museum also showcases Peugeot and amazingly, Mitsubishi.

Indeed, among the 50 collections being displayed is Mitsubishi. This is because the Pininfarina car design firm built the Mitsubishi Pajero in 1996.

It’s a fun experience to be able to be so close to various cars that have made automobile history. You can also buy souvenir items from pens to shirts and even suitcases.

Please note before going that reservation is mandatory, with a minimum group of 5 people. Check their website for more information.

8. Museo Horacio Pagani — San Cesario sul Panaro, Italy

13 Best Car Museums in Italy To Visit

In a place found seemingly in the middle of nowhere in San Cesario sul Panaro, Italy, some 25 km. northwest of Bologna and 12 km. southeast of Modena, lies the Horacio Pagani Museum.

It is a museum, design studio, and factory in one, founded by the Italian Argentine businessman and engineer Horacio Pagani. It offers a fabulous range of old, new, special edition, and race cars available for viewing along with the latest Zonda and Huayra models.

Here you will also be able to take a look at the factory and see the actual process of assembling cars, as well as the early clay models of the Huayra. Horacio Pagani’s personal collection of supercars is also available for viewing.

9. Museo Nicolis — Villafranca di Verona, Italy

13 Best Car Museums in Italy To Visit

Nicolis Museum is situated in the Venetian town of Villafranca di Verona in the northeastern part of Italy.

The museum caters varieties of car brands based on cultural and historical contributions. Here you can see how various car models develop as time passes by.

Started in 1934 by Francesco Nicolis together with his son Luciano and daughter Sylvia, this family created the museum to able to share their passion and mechanical skills with the world through their car creations.

The museum has hundreds of car collections as well as motorbikes and bicycles, different types of cameras and typewriters, and back to various F1 steering wheels. One of the most notable in the museum collection is the 1929 Issota Fraschini used in the movie Sunset Boulevard .

Truly, this museum is an epitome of innovative creations and progress.

10. Museu Mille Miglia — Sant’Eufemia della Fonte, Italy

13 Best Car Museums in Italy To Visit

The Mille Miglia Car Museum can be found inside a historic monastery, the St. Eufemia Monastery, making it unique from all the other museums. It’s in Sant’Eufemia della Fonte, a frazione of the Lombard province of Brescia.

The Mille Miglia Museum’s role is not just for keeping and displaying cars, but to revive the famous sporting event as well.

With the help of various collectors and the cooperation of other car museums, many things have been materialized including partnership with the Mercedes-Benz Museum in Stuttgart, Germany.

The Mille Miglia Museum pays tributes to the cars, their drivers, as well as the stories behind every race through every car collection and souvenir.

Car models displayed in this museum are from the 1920s. Among the featured unique cars are those that joined the Mille Miglia yearly car events. Rare archives are also found here, which are best reference for research when it comes to classic car sporting events and races.

11. Stanguellini Classic Car Museum — Modena, Italy

13 Best Car Museums in Italy To Visit

Before Enzo Ferrari and the Maserati siblings there were the Stanguellini father and son Francisco and Vittoro, the oldest in the history of car creations.

In fact, Vittoro was considered the father of the Formula Junior by the motor racing press around the globe. He was also called “the transformer” because of his ability to turn cars from scratch into race cars.

1995 was the year when the Stanguellini Classic Cars Museum was born. It is a famous museum established by a famous Italian family whose creations are all vintage.

Showcased in this museum — and available for free viewing provided you are booked — are Stanguillini cars and race souvenirs. The family’s own collection of cars like the Alfa Romeo, Maserati, and Porsche are also on display.

One of the most interesting cars you will see in this museum is the Fiat Type 0, the oldest car in Modena, bearing the “MO 1” license plate. It’s the first car ever to be registered in Modena, which took place in 1910.

12. Museo della Ford Paolo Gratton — Farra d’Isonzo, Italy

13 Best Car Museums in Italy To Visit

Ford may not be from Italy but the car dealer Paolo Gratton is. He was one of the biggest Ford dealers in Italy. Thus, Ford Paolo Gratton museum was founded.

Ford Paolo Gratton Museum is located in the northeastern Italian town of Farra d’Isonzo, in the Friulan province of Gorizia.

This is where Gratton’s car collection and other memorabilias are being displayed. These include the 1902 Oldsmobile Curved Dash, 1918 Fiat 501, 1934 Lancia Augusta, and a good number of vintage cars made by the American automobile manufacturer, Ford Motor Company.

The museum takes pride in splendid specimens of functioning, pearly, and original cars. It does look like the old Ford Trieste factory in the 1920s, so you’ll get the feeling that time has stopped for the duration of your visit.

You can enjoy the free entrance visit by appointment.

13. Museo Ducati — Bologna, Italy

13 Best Car Museums in Italy To Visit

Although Ducati is not a car brand, you would not want to miss the opportunity to visit this museum and be captivated by the various motorcycle models.

  • ALSO READ : 10 Best Italian Motorcycle Brands

The Ducati Museum is designed to tell the history of the company — from the road motorcycles marking the different eras to the racing bikes parade and the milestones in the company’s history.

The museum is at the Ducati factory in Bologna, where you can see the collection of Ducati motorcycles and some early non-automotive products. It is easy to visit since it’s near the Ferrari and Lamborghini Museums.

Car factory tours offer an exclusive peek into the world of automotive manufacturing, showcasing cutting-edge technology, fascinating history, and the sheer art of car-making. Here’s a list of 10 of the most impressive car factory tours around the world, each offering a unique and memorable experience:

Porsche Factory, Stuttgart, Germany

luxury car tour italy

The Porsche Factory in Stuttgart is a haven for car enthusiasts. Visitors can witness the assembly of some of the world’s most iconic sports cars, like the Porsche 911. The factory is known for its meticulous craftsmanship and the seamless integration of advanced robotics and skilled human labor. The tour also includes a visit to the Porsche Museum, housing a rich history of the brand.

Ferrari Factory, Maranello, Italy

luxury car tour italy

The Ferrari Factory in Maranello offers an exclusive look into the making of some of the most coveted supercars in the world. The guided tour takes you through various stages of production, showcasing the meticulous attention to detail that goes into each Ferrari. Visitors can also explore the Ferrari Museum, celebrating the brand’s legendary history in motor racing and luxury automobiles.

BMW Welt and Factory, Munich, Germany

luxury car tour italy

BMW Welt in Munich is not just a factory tour; it’s an immersive brand experience. Visitors can explore BMW’s state-of-the-art production processes and see models like the BMW 3 Series in production. The facility itself is an architectural marvel, and the tour often includes a visit to the BMW Museum and BMW Headquarters.

Lamborghini Factory, Sant’Agata Bolognese, Italy

luxury car tour italy

The Lamborghini Factory tour in Sant’Agata Bolognese offers a behind-the-scenes look at how some of the most exotic cars in the world are made, including models like the Aventador and Huracán. The tour is known for its intimate view into the handcrafting process and the company’s history, emphasizing Lamborghini’s blend of tradition and innovation.

Bugatti Factory, Molsheim, France

luxury car tour italy

The Bugatti Factory in Molsheim is where the legendary Bugatti hypercars, such as the Veyron and Chiron, come to life. Unlike mass production factories, Bugatti’s facility is known for its meticulous handcrafted approach to car making. Each vehicle is assembled with unparalleled precision and care, often tailored to the bespoke requests of clients. The tour of this facility is an exclusive experience, offering insights into the extraordinary level of craftsmanship and attention to detail that goes into every Bugatti car. Visitors also learn about Bugatti’s rich history and its evolution into a modern hypercar manufacturer.

Ford Rouge Factory, Dearborn, USA

luxury car tour italy

The Ford Rouge Factory in Dearborn, Michigan, is steeped in automotive history. It’s the birthplace of the Ford Model T and the Ford F-150. The tour includes a view of the factory’s impressive assembly line and introduces visitors to Ford’s rich history and its role in the development of the automotive industry.

Volkswagen Transparent Factory, Dresden, Germany

luxury car tour italy

The Volkswagen Transparent Factory in Dresden stands out for its unique architecture and the transparent manufacturing process of the VW e-Golf. Visitors can see the skilled assembly of electric vehicles in a near-silent, glass-walled environment, emphasizing Volkswagen’s commitment to sustainability and transparency.

Rolls-Royce Motor Cars Factory, Goodwood, England

luxury car tour italy

The Rolls-Royce factory in Goodwood is where luxury and craftsmanship meet. The tour allows visitors to witness the meticulous assembly process of models like the Phantom and Ghost, where much of the work is still done by hand. The factory is set in a beautiful landscape, emphasizing Rolls-Royce’s dedication to luxury and excellence.

Aston Martin Factory, Gaydon, England

luxury car tour italy

The Aston Martin Factory in Gaydon offers an exclusive glimpse into the making of these iconic British sports cars. Visitors can see the intricate craftsmanship involved in creating models like the DB11 and Vantage. The tour showcases Aston Martin’s blend of cutting-edge technology with traditional handcrafting techniques.

McLaren Technology Centre, Woking, England

luxury car tour italy

The McLaren Technology Centre is not just a factory but the heart of McLaren’s technological innovations. This state-of-the-art facility is where McLaren’s Formula 1 cars and its high-performance road cars like the McLaren P1 and 720S are developed and built. The architecture of the building itself is a marvel, designed to reflect the company’s design ethos and commitment to innovation. Visitors can witness the meticulous assembly process of some of the world’s most advanced sports cars and get a sense of the cutting-edge technology and engineering prowess that McLaren embodies.

Today, if and when Israel and Hamas reach a deal for a ceasefire fire, the United States will immediately turn to a different set of negotiations over a grand diplomatic bargain that it believes could rebuild Gaza and remake the Middle East. My colleague Michael Crowley has been reporting on that plan and explains why those involved in it believe they have so little time left to get it done.

It’s Wednesday, May 8.

Michael, I want to start with what feels like a pretty dizzying set of developments in this conflict over the past few days. Just walk us through them?

Well, over the weekend, there was an intense round of negotiations in an effort, backed by the United States, to reach a ceasefire in the Gaza war.

The latest ceasefire proposal would reportedly see as many as 33 Israeli hostages released in exchange for potentially hundreds of Palestinian prisoners.

US officials were very eager to get this deal.

Pressure for a ceasefire has been building ahead of a threatened Israeli assault on Rafah.

Because Israel has been threatening a military offensive in the Southern Palestinian city of Rafah, where a huge number of people are crowded.

Fleeing the violence to the North. And now they’re packed into Rafah. Exposed and vulnerable, they need to be protected.

And the US says it would be a humanitarian catastrophe on top of the emergency that’s already underway.

Breaking news this hour — very important breaking news. An official Hamas source has told The BBC that it does accept a proposal for a ceasefire deal in Gaza.

And for a few hours on Monday, it looked like there might have been a major breakthrough when Hamas put out a statement saying that it had accepted a negotiating proposal.

Israeli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u says the ceasefire proposal does not meet his country’s requirements. But Netanyahu says he will send a delegation of mediators to continue those talks. Now, the terms —

But those hopes were dashed pretty quickly when the Israelis took a look at what Hamas was saying and said that it was not a proposal that they had agreed to. It had been modified.

And overnight —

Israeli troops stormed into Rafah. Video showing tanks crashing over a sign at the entrance of the city.

— the Israelis launched a partial invasion of Rafah.

It says Hamas used the area to launch a deadly attack on Israeli troops over the weekend.

And they have now secured a border crossing at the Southern end of Gaza and are conducting targeted strikes. This is not yet the full scale invasion that President Biden has adamantly warned Israel against undertaking, but it is an escalation by Israel.

So while all that drama might suggest that these talks are in big trouble, these talks are very much still alive and ongoing and there is still a possibility of a ceasefire deal.

And the reason that’s so important is not just to stop the fighting in Gaza and relieve the suffering there, but a ceasefire also opens the door to a grand diplomatic bargain, one that involves Israel and its Arab neighbors and the Palestinians, and would have very far-reaching implications.

And what is that grand bargain. Describe what you’re talking about?

Well, it’s incredibly ambitious. It would reshape Israel’s relationship with its Arab neighbors, principally Saudi Arabia. But it’s important to understand that this is a vision that has actually been around since well before October 7. This was a diplomatic project that President Biden had been investing in and negotiating actually in a very real and tangible way long before the Hamas attacks and the Gaza war.

And President Biden was looking to build on something that President Trump had done, which was a series of agreements that the Trump administration struck in which Israel and some of its Arab neighbors agreed to have normal diplomatic relations for the first time.

Right, they’re called the Abraham Accords.

That’s right. And, you know, Biden doesn’t like a lot of things, most things that Trump did. But he actually likes this, because the idea is that they contribute to stability and economic integration in the Middle East, the US likes Israel having friends and likes having a tight-knit alliance against Iran.

President Biden agrees with the Saudis and with the Israelis, that Iran is really the top threat to everybody here. So, how can you build on this? How can you expand it? Well, the next and biggest step would be normalizing relations between Israel and Saudi Arabia.

And the Saudis have made clear that they want to do this and that they’re ready to do this. They weren’t ready to do it in the Trump years. But Mohammed bin Salman, the Crown Prince of Saudi Arabia, has made clear he wants to do it now.

So this kind of triangular deal began to take shape before October 7, in which the US, Israel, and Saudi Arabia would enter this three way agreement in which everyone would get something that they wanted.

And just walk through what each side gets in this pre-October 7th version of these negotiations?

So for Israel, you get normalized ties with its most important Arab neighbor and really the country that sets the tone for the whole Muslim world, which is Saudi Arabia of course. It makes Israel feel safer and more secure. Again, it helps to build this alliance against Iran, which Israel considers its greatest threat, and it comes with benefits like economic ties and travel and tourism. And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u has been very open, at least before October 7th, that this was his highest diplomatic and foreign policy priority.

For the Saudis, the rationale is similar when it comes to Israel. They think that it will bring stability. They like having a more explicitly close ally against Iran. There are economic and cultural benefits. Saudi Arabia is opening itself up in general, encouraging more tourism.

But I think that what’s most important to the Crown Prince, Mohammed bin Salman, is what he can get from the United States. And what he has been asking for are a couple of essential things. One is a security agreement whose details have always been a little bit vague, but I think essentially come down to reliable arms supplies from the United States that are not going to be cut off or paused on a whim, as he felt happened when President Biden stopped arms deliveries in 2021 because of how Saudi was conducting its war in Yemen. The Saudis were furious about that.

Saudi Arabia also wants to start a domestic nuclear power program. They are planning for a very long-term future, possibly a post-oil future. And they need help getting a nuclear program off the ground.

And they want that from the US?

And they want that from the US.

Now, those are big asks from the us. But from the perspective of President Biden, there are some really enticing things about this possible agreement. One is that it will hopefully produce more stability in the region. Again, the US likes having a tight-knit alliance against Iran.

The US also wants to have a strong relationship with Saudi Arabia. You know, despite the anger at Mohammed bin Salman over the murder of the Saudi dissident Jamal Khashoggi, the Biden administration recognizes that given the Saudis control over global oil production and their strategic importance in the Middle East, they need to have a good relationship with them. And the administration has been worried about the influence of China in the region and with the Saudis in particular.

So this is an opportunity for the US to draw the Saudis closer. Whatever our moral qualms might be about bin Salman and the Saudi government, this is an opportunity to bring the Saudis closer, which is something the Biden administration sees as a strategic benefit.

All three of these countries — big, disparate countries that normally don’t see eye-to-eye, this was a win-win-win on a military, economic, and strategic front.

That’s right. But there was one important actor in the region that did not see itself as winning, and that was the Palestinians.

[MUSIC PLAYING]

First, it’s important to understand that the Palestinians have always expected that the Arab countries in the Middle East would insist that Israel recognize a Palestinian state before those countries were willing to essentially make total peace and have normal relations with Israel.

So when the Abraham Accords happened in the Trump administration, the Palestinians felt like they’d been thrown under the bus because the Abraham Accords gave them virtually nothing. But the Palestinians did still hold out hope that Saudi Arabia would be their savior. And for years, Saudi Arabia has said that Israel must give the Palestinians a state if there’s going to be a normal relationship between Israel and Saudi Arabia.

Now the Palestinians see the Saudis in discussions with the US and Israel about a normalization agreement, and there appears to be very little on offer for the Palestinians. And they are feeling like they’re going to be left out in the cold here.

Right. And in the minds of the Palestinians, having already been essentially sold out by all their other Arab neighbors, the prospect that Saudi Arabia, of all countries, the most important Muslim Arab country in the region, would sell them out, had to be extremely painful.

It was a nightmare scenario for them. And in the minds of many analysts and US officials, this was a factor, one of many, in Hamas’s decision to stage the October 7th attacks.

Hamas, like other Palestinian leaders, was seeing the prospect that the Middle East was moving on and essentially, in their view, giving up on the Palestinian cause, and that Israel would be able to have friendly, normal relations with Arab countries around the region, and that it could continue with hardline policies toward the Palestinians and a refusal, as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u has said publicly, to accept a Palestinian state.

Right. So Michael, once Hamas carries out the October 7th attacks in an effort to destroy a status quo that it thinks is leaving them less and less relevant, more and more hopeless, including potentially this prospect that Saudi Arabia is going to normalize relations with Israel, what happens to these pre-October 7th negotiations between the US, Saudi Arabia, and Israel?

Well, I think there was a snap assumption that these talks were dead and buried. That they couldn’t possibly survive a cataclysm like this.

But then something surprising happened. It became clear that all the parties were still determined to pull-off the normalization.

And most surprisingly of all, perhaps, was the continued eagerness of Saudi Arabia, which publicly was professing outrage over the Israeli response to the Hamas attacks, but privately was still very much engaged in these conversations and trying to move them forward.

And in fact, what has happened is that the scope of this effort has grown substantially. October 7th didn’t kill these talks. It actually made them bigger, more complicated, and some people would argue, more important than ever.

We’ll be right back.

Michael, walk us through what exactly happens to these three-way negotiations after October 7th that ends up making them, as you just said, more complicated and more important than ever?

Well, it’s more important than ever because of the incredible need in Gaza. And it’s going to take a deal like this and the approval of Saudi Arabia to unlock the kind of massive reconstruction project required to essentially rebuild Gaza from the rubble. Saudi Arabia and its Arab friends are also going to be instrumental in figuring out how Gaza is governed, and they might even provide troops to help secure it. None of those things are going to happen without a deal like this.

Fascinating.

But this is all much more complicated now because the price for a deal like this has gone up.

And by price, you mean?

What Israel would have to give up. [MUSIC PLAYING]

From Saudi Arabia’s perspective, you have an Arab population that is furious at Israel. It now feels like a really hard time to do a normalization deal with the Israelis. It was never going to be easy, but this is about as bad a time to do it as there has been in a generation at least. And I think that President Biden and the people around him understand that the status quo between Israel and the Palestinians is intolerable and it is going to lead to chaos and violence indefinitely.

So now you have two of the three parties to this agreement, the Saudis and the Americans, basically asking a new price after October 7th, and saying to the Israelis, if we’re going to do this deal, it has to not only do something for the Palestinians, it has to do something really big. You have to commit to the creation of a Palestinian state. Now, I’ll be specific and say that what you hear the Secretary of State, Antony Blinken, say is that the agreement has to include an irreversible time-bound path to a Palestinian state.

We don’t know exactly what that looks like, but it’s some kind of a firm commitment, the likes of which the world and certainly the Israelis have not made before.

Something that was very much not present in the pre-October 7th vision of this negotiation. So much so that, as we just talked about, the Palestinians were left feeling completely out in the cold and furious at it.

That’s right. There was no sign that people were thinking that ambitiously about the Palestinians in this deal before October 7th. And the Palestinians certainly felt like they weren’t going to get much out of it. And that has completely changed now.

So, Michael, once this big new dimension after October 7th, which is the insistence by Saudi Arabia and the US that there be a Palestinian state or a path to a Palestinian state, what is the reaction specifically from Israel, which is, of course, the third major party to this entire conversation?

Well, Israel, or at least its political leadership, hates it. You know, this is just an extremely tough sell in Israel. It would have been a tough sell before October 7th. It’s even harder now.

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u is completely unrepentantly open in saying that there’s not going to be a Palestinian state on his watch. He won’t accept it. He says that it’s a strategic risk to his country. He says that it would, in effect, reward Hamas.

His argument is that terrorism has forced a conversation about statehood onto the table that wasn’t there before October 7th. Sure, it’s always in the background. It’s a perennial issue in global affairs, but it was not something certainly that the US and Israel’s Arab neighbors were actively pushing. Netanyahu also has — you know, he governs with the support of very right-wing members of a political coalition that he has cobbled together. And that coalition is quite likely to fall apart if he does embrace a Palestinian state or a path to a Palestinian state.

Now, he might be able to cobble together some sort of alternative, but it creates a political crisis for him.

And finally, you know, I think in any conversation about Israel, it’s worth bearing in mind something you hear from senior US officials these days, which is that although there is often finger pointing at Netanyahu and a desire to blame Netanyahu as this obstructionist who won’t agree to deals, what they say is Netanyahu is largely reflecting his population and the political establishment of his country, not just the right-wingers in his coalition who are clearly extremist.

But actually the prevailing views of the Israeli public. And the Israeli public and their political leaders across the spectrum right now with few exceptions, are not interested in talking about a Palestinian state when there are still dozens and dozens of Israeli hostages in tunnels beneath Gaza.

So it very much looks like this giant agreement that once seemed doable before October 7th might be more important to everyone involved than ever, given that it’s a plan for rebuilding Gaza and potentially preventing future October 7th’s from happening, but because of this higher price that Israel would have to pay, which is the acceptance of a Palestinian state, it seems from everything you’re saying, that this is more and more out of reach than ever before and hard to imagine happening in the immediate future. So if the people negotiating it are being honest, Michael, are they ready to acknowledge that it doesn’t look like this is going to happen?

Well, not quite yet. As time goes by, they certainly say it’s getting harder and harder, but they’re still trying, and they still think there’s a chance. But both the Saudis and the Biden administration understand that there’s very little time left to do this.

Well, what do you mean there’s very little time left? It would seem like time might benefit this negotiation in that it might give Israel distance from October 7th to think potentially differently about a Palestinian state?

Potentially. But Saudi Arabia wants to get this deal done in the Biden administration because Mohammed bin Salman has concluded this has to be done under a Democratic president.

Because Democrats in Congress are going to be very reluctant to approve a security agreement between the United States and Saudi Arabia.

It’s important to understand that if there is a security agreement, that’s something Congress is going to have to approve. And you’re just not going to get enough Democrats in Congress to support a deal with Saudi Arabia, who a lot of Democrats don’t like to begin with, because they see them as human rights abusers.

But if a Democratic president is asking them to do it, they’re much more likely to go along.

Right. So Saudi Arabia fears that if Biden loses and Trump is president, that those same Democrats would balk at this deal in a way that they wouldn’t if it were being negotiated under President Biden?

Exactly. Now, from President Biden’s perspective, politically, think about a president who’s running for re-election, who is presiding right now over chaos in the Middle East, who doesn’t seem to have good answers for the Israeli-Palestinian question, this is an opportunity for President Biden to deliver what could be at least what he would present as a diplomatic masterstroke that does multiple things at once, including creating a new pathway for Israel and the Palestinians to coexist, to break through the logjam, even as he is also improving Israel’s relations with Saudi Arabia.

So Biden and the Crown Prince hope that they can somehow persuade Bibi Netanyahu that in spite of all the reasons that he thinks this is a terrible idea, that this is a bet worth taking on Israel’s and the region’s long-term security and future?

That’s right. Now, no one has explained very clearly exactly how this is going to work, and it’s probably going to require artful diplomacy, possibly even a scenario where the Israelis would agree to something that maybe means one thing to them and means something else to other people. But Biden officials refuse to say that it’s hopeless and they refuse to essentially take Netanyahu’s preliminary no’s for an answer. And they still see some way that they can thread this incredibly narrow needle.

Michael, I’m curious about a constituency that we haven’t been talking about because they’re not at the table in these discussions that we are talking about here. And that would be Hamas. How does Hamas feel about the prospect of such a deal like this ever taking shape. Do they see it as any kind of a victory and vindication for what they did on October 7th?

So it’s hard to know exactly what Hamas’s leadership is thinking. I think they can feel two things. I think they can feel on the one hand, that they have established themselves as the champions of the Palestinian people who struck a blow against Israel and against a diplomatic process that was potentially going to leave the Palestinians out in the cold.

At the same time, Hamas has no interest in the kind of two-state solution that the US is trying to promote. They think Israel should be destroyed. They think the Palestinian state should cover the entire geography of what is now Israel, and they want to lead a state like that. And that’s not something that the US, Saudi Arabia, or anyone else is going to tolerate.

So what Hamas wants is to fight, to be the leader of the Palestinian people, and to destroy Israel. And they’re not interested in any sort of a peace process or statehood process.

It seems very clear from everything you’ve said here that neither Israel nor Hamas is ready to have the conversation about a grand bargain diplomatic program. And I wonder if that inevitably has any bearing on the ceasefire negotiations that are going on right now between the two of them that are supposed to bring this conflict to some sort of an end, even if it’s just temporary?

Because if, as you said, Michael, a ceasefire opens the door to this larger diplomatic solution, and these two players don’t necessarily want that larger diplomatic solution, doesn’t that inevitably impact their enthusiasm for even reaching a ceasefire?

Well, it certainly doesn’t help. You know, this is such a hellish problem. And of course, you first have the question of whether Israel and Hamas can make a deal on these immediate issues, including the hostages, Palestinian prisoners, and what the Israeli military is going to do, how long a ceasefire might last.

But on top of that, you have these much bigger diplomatic questions that are looming over them. And it’s not clear that either side is ready to turn and face those bigger questions.

So while for the Biden administration and for Saudi Arabia, this is a way out of this crisis, these larger diplomatic solutions, it’s not clear that it’s a conversation that the two parties that are actually at war here are prepared to start having.

Well, Michael, thank you very much. We appreciate it.

On Tuesday afternoon, under intense pressure from the US, delegations from Israel and Hamas arrived in Cairo to resume negotiations over a potential ceasefire. But in a statement, Israel’s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u made clear that even with the talks underway, his government would, quote, “continue to wage war against Hamas.”
